Lamb Tagine With Prunes And Apricots

Lamb Tagine with Prunes and Apricots is a traditional Moroccan dish known for its rich flavors and combination of savory and sweet ingredients. The dish is typically slow-cooked in a tagine pot, allowing the lamb to become tender and infuse with aromatic spices, while the prunes and apricots add a natural sweetness and depth of flavor. This dish is not only delicious but offers a wealth of nutritional benefits, making it a perfect addition to a healthy, balanced diet.

Lamb is a high-quality source of protein and essential nutrients. Rich in iron, zinc, and B vitamins, lamb plays a vital role in supporting muscle growth, immune function, and overall health. The inclusion of lamb in this tagine recipe helps boost iron levels, promoting healthy red blood cells and preventing iron deficiency. Additionally, lamb provides omega-3 fatty acids, which are beneficial for heart health and inflammation reduction.

Fragrant spices like cinnamon, cumin, and ginger offer anti-inflammatory benefits, support digestion, and may help regulate blood sugar levels.
